BTW, in the log I noticed a bug (not related to your problem): On Fri, Jul 01, 2016 at 03:26:05PM +0200, Christian wrote: > ptp4l[622912.203]: port 0: INITIALIZING to LISTENING on INITIALIZE > ptp4l[622912.209]: port 0: setting asCapable > ptp4l[622918.492]: port 0: announce timeout > ptp4l[622925.985]: port 0: announce timeout > ptp4l[622932.071]: port 0: announce timeout
Port 0 is the UDS port and should never see an announce message timeout. This is a regression in v1.6. I just posted a fix for it on the linuxptp-devel mailing list.
